Investigation And Assessment Of Heavy Metal Pollution In Main Agricultural Product And Environment Of Cangnan County

The situation of heavy metal pollution of soil,water and agricultural products in 13 bases of agricultural products of Cangnan county was analyzed and evaluated.The aim of the research is to prove up the cause of heavy metal pollution of agricultural products and the impact of the heavy metal content of soil on agricultural products.Following conclusions were achieved:1.The quality condition of main agricultural products:the synthesis pollution indexes of 4 paddy bases(Jingxiang,Tengyang,Mazhan and Yishan) and 4 vegetable bases were under 0.7 which were under the safe-food standard. The main pollution element of paddy was Pb.The laver from 5 aquatic product basts had been polluted by heavy metal As.The razor clam and silver carp were still under safe-food standard while the razor clam had been polluted slightly.2.The quality condition of agricultural environment:The environments of 4 paddy bases and 4 vegetable bases were clean which can develop green-food.The Hg pollution indexes of soil in Jingxiang exceed 1.0 suggesting these spots had been polluted by heavy metal Hg.The environments of 5 aquatic bases were clean which can develop green-food. The Hg pollution indexes of Dayu exceed 1.0 suggesting these spots were in danger of heavy lnetal pollution.3.The impact of the heavy metal content on agricultural products:There were significantly positive correlations between the concentrations of Hg, As and Cd in paddy and the content of them in paddy soils,which meant the sources of Hg,As and Cd in paddy were paddy soil.There were no significantly correlations between the concentrations of Hg and As in vegetable and the content of them in vegetable soils which meant the main sources of Hg and As in vegetable were not soil.Pb and Cd in the soil had not been absorbed by vegetable on them.There were no significantly correlations between the concentrations of Cr,Cd and Pb in aquatic products and the content of them in aquatic soils.The content of Cr,Cd and Pb in aquatic soils had been tested while there were no Pb in all aquatic products and Cr,Cd in most aquatic products,which suggested the heavy metal of soil were not the main source of heavy metal of aquatic products.
